UNDERSTANDING ACHILLES TENDON ANATOMY

The Achilles tendon links calf muscles to the heel. Knowing its structure is key for strength, flexibility, and injury prevention.

COMMON ACHILLES TENDON ISSUES

Injuries like tendinitis, tendinosis, and ruptures often occur from overuse, poor footwear, or sudden activity increases.

ESSENTIAL ECCENTRIC EXERCISES

Heel drops strengthen the Achilles. Slowly lower your heel below the step level to build tendon resilience and prevent injuries.

RESISTANCE BAND TRAINING

Use resistance bands for plantar flexion, inversion, and eversion. Strengthen ankle and Achilles muscles progressively at home or gym.

CALF STRENGTHENING TECHNIQUES

Standing and seated calf raises target gastrocnemius and soleus muscles, supporting Achilles tendon health and ankle stability.

FLEXIBILITY AND MOBILITY EXERCISES

Static stretches, step stretches, and ankle alphabet drills improve flexibility, reduce injury risk, and boost Achilles tendon mobility.

BALANCE AND PROPRIOCEPTION TRAINING

Single-leg balance, wobble board, and BOSU exercises enhance stability, proprioception, and prevent Achilles injuries during sports.

PLYOMETRIC AND REHABILITATION PLAN

Low-impact jumps, heel drops, and progressive rehab phases improve tendon strength, ensure recovery, and prevent long-term injuries.
